The National Retail Federation and Hackett Associates' Global Port Tracker projected July 2026 US container imports at 2.47 million TEU, an all-time monthly record surpassing the May 2022 peak of 2.40 million, attributed to retailers frontloading ahead of expected tariff increases. The forecast curve then falls sharply: 2.22 million TEU in August and 1.99 million in both September and October. The Port of Los Angeles is running well ahead of last year after processing 1,002,734 TEU in June, up 12.4% year on year and its best June in 118 years, while the Port of Long Beach handled about 779,000 TEU in June, up 10.6%.
